If the error occurs when you first open the file, then the issue is that an element within a linked file was previously dimensioned but can no longer be dimensioned because the link has been removed or the element within the linked file has been deleted. In these cases there's nothing you can do but accept the deletion option or close the file. I think there's nothing to 'show' at this point, because the referenced element, upon which the dimension is dependent, no longer exists, and the dimension cannot exist if the element doesn't exist. I suppose Autodesk could create a 'un-hosted' dimension, but that sounds like it would cause more harm them good.
If the error occurs because you are modifying or deleting something else, you may want to consider using SmartDelete, which will tell you about the 'dependent' elements and help you zoom to them, before you make a deletion, or change.
